Хм. Просмотрел VacationPayment. Нашел там только такую строку с CalcDate и Amount.
DateEndFirstPart := CALCDATE('<' + FORMAT(ROUND(EmployeeSalary.Amount,1))+'D>',DateStartFirstPart);
ROUND, по-моему, не я ставил. Но даже если его и не стоит, ставьте смело. Расчету отпуска от этого хуже не будет.
|